Construction Operatives vs Travel agency managers and proprietors Salary (2025)
How do Construction Operatives and Travel agency managers and proprietors salaries compare in the UK? Here is a detailed side-by-side breakdown.
Travel agency managers and proprietors earns £767 more per year (2% higher)
Detailed Comparison
| Metric | Construction Operatives | Travel agency managers and proprietors |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Annual | £33,948 | £34,715 | -£767 |
| Mean Annual | £35,195 | £32,153 | +£3,042 |
| Monthly | £2,829 | £2,893 | -£64 |
| Weekly | £653 | £668 | -£15 |
| Hourly | £16.32 | £16.69 | -£0.37 |
